About Imprint

Imprint designs and manages co-branded credit card programs for well-known American brands. By partnering with these brands, Imprint creates credit cards that attract modern consumers, aiming to enhance the value of their partners' customer relationships. The company focuses on increasing metrics such as average spending, shopping frequency, and annual sales for cardholders. Imprint's process is notably faster than traditional credit card issuers, allowing them to launch new programs in about three months instead of the typical 18 months. Additionally, Imprint prioritizes customer service, offering a premium experience to cardholders. The goal of Imprint is to provide brands with effective credit card solutions that drive customer loyalty and sales.
